Types of Industrial Retail Spaces

A range of industrial retail spaces addresses various business requirements, each designed to improve efficiency and customer access. Recognizing the types of commercial real estate within the industrial sector is crucial for effective property acquisition. Key categories include manufacturing facilities, distribution centers, and flex spaces. Manufacturing facilities are designed specifically for production processes, while distribution centers focus on logistics to ensure prompt delivery to retail outlets.

Flex spaces integrate industrial and retail elements, offering versatility for startups or businesses that require showrooms in addition to warehousing. These alternatives significantly influence your investment decisions in commercial real estate, as they align with distinct operational objectives. Moreover, specialized industrial properties, such as cold storage, serve niche markets, further broadening your investment portfolio.

Understanding local market trends is crucial for making informed decisions regarding investments in industrial retail spaces. A thorough analysis of your local real estate market dynamics is necessary to effectively assess the demand for industrial facilities. Start by evaluating the current industrial activity in your area, as this directly influences property value. Key indicators to monitor include leasing rates, vacancy rates, and the types of businesses that are performing well within local retail centers.

This information enables you to refine your investment strategies by identifying sectors with significant growth potential. For example, if your area is witnessing an increase in e-commerce, the demand for industrial spaces is likely to rise as companies seek distribution centers.

It is also important to monitor regional economic forecasts and infrastructure developments, as these factors can greatly influence commercial real estate trends. Identifying High-Potential Locations

Identifying high-potential locations for industrial retail spaces necessitates a comprehensive market analysis that highlights areas exhibiting strong demand and favorable growth prospects. Commence this process by evaluating local economic indicators, such as employment rates and population growth, which may indicate promising investment opportunities.

Next, analyze the commercial real estate landscape: assess the performance of existing industrial properties, along with vacancy rates and rental trends. Gaining insight into these factors is essential for pinpointing high-potential locations that can yield substantial returns on commercial property investments.

Focus on emerging neighborhoods or regions undergoing revitalization; such areas frequently present attractive options for retail real estate investment. Utilize demographic data to identify locations where consumer behavior aligns with your target market.

Moreover, take infrastructure developments into account. Proximity to major highways, transportation hubs, and logistics centers significantly augments a location’s desirability.

Estimating Property Value and ROI

Accurately estimating property value and return on investment (ROI) is crucial for making informed decisions in the industrial retail sector. To effectively navigate this process, begin by analyzing the types of real estate that align with your investment criteria. Focus on commercial real estate, as it typically provides more stable returns compared to residential options.

Initiate your evaluation with a comprehensive property inspection. Identify potential issues that could affect value, such as structural integrity and location factors. Collect data on comparable properties to establish a fair market price. Engaging with the property seller is also beneficial; understanding their motivations and any existing leases can provide insights that influence your return on investment.

To calculate your ROI, account for both the initial investment and anticipated income. Consider operating expenses, taxes, and any expected appreciation in property value. Implementing Smart Building Technologies

Implementing smart building technologies can significantly improve the efficiency and profitability of industrial retail spaces. As a commercial real estate investor, it is crucial to recognize that these innovations are not merely trends; they are integral components of effective real estate development strategies. By integrating smart systems, you optimize your office space while enhancing energy management, security, and tenant experience.

Integrating Internet of Things (IoT) devices that provide real-time data on energy consumption and occupancy levels equips you to make informed decisions that positively influence your portfolio. For example, advanced HVAC systems can automatically adjust based on occupancy, thereby reducing costs and promoting sustainability—two critical factors in the current industrial real estate market.

Moreover, the incorporation of smart building technologies can improve your property’s marketability. Tenants increasingly seek spaces that offer modern amenities and operational efficiency.
